The 74CBTD1G125DCKRG4 is a single bus multiplexer and demultiplexer IC chip. It is specifically designed for bidirectional voltage level translation between different logic levels. Here are some advantages and application scenarios of this integrated circuit:Advantages: 1. Bi-directional voltage level shifting: The 74CBTD1G125DCKRG4 can shift voltages bidirectionally, allowing seamless communication between different logic levels in a circuit. 2. Low voltage operation: It operates at low voltage levels, making it suitable for low-power applications and efficient power management. 3. Fast switching speed: This IC offers high-speed switching capabilities, enabling rapid data transfer between different logic levels. 4. Compact size: The chip is available in a small package, making it suitable for space-constrained designs.Application Scenarios: 1. Mixed voltage systems: It is widely used in circuits where different components operate at different voltage levels, such as interfacing between 5V and 3.3V systems. 2. Level conversion: The 74CBTD1G125DCKRG4 is commonly employed in systems that need to interface between different logic levels, such as TTL to CMOS or LVTTL to LVCMOS. 3. General-purpose switching: It can be used as a general-purpose mux/demux for data routing and selection applications. 4. Bus isolation: This chip can be utilized for isolating different parts of a circuit to prevent interference or excessive loading.Overall, the 74CBTD1G125DCKRG4 integrated circuit offers bidirectional voltage level translation, high-speed switching, low voltage operation, and compact size. It is commonly used for level conversion, mixed voltage systems, bus isolation, and general-purpose switching applications.
